Abstract :
In this paper a model reference adaptive system (MRAS) with sensorless flux observer for the control of induction machine is presented. The technique uses two models for the estimation of stator and rotor fluxes, stator currents, and rotor speed. The used observer as reference system does not contain rotor speed and is sensitive to motor parameters. This feature makes the observer very effective for the use in MRAS technique. The estimated rotor fluxes from the observer system (reference system) are used for the identification of rotor angular speed in the adaptive model. The used adaptive model is based on rotor equations and it contains rotor speed, which should is identified using an adaptive approach. Simulation results have been carried out.
